Israeli occupation airstrikes kill and injure Palestinians in Gaza

For the 276th day, the Israeli occupation continues its aggression on the Gaza Strip, committing more massacres against civilians while imposing a tight blockade on the area.

Several Palestinians were martyred and injured last night as a result of intense airstrikes by the Israeli occupation air force on areas surrounding Gaza City in the northern part of the Gaza Strip.

Medical sources reported that dozens of Palestinians were martyred and injured in the al-Daraj and al-Tuffah neighbourhoods, as well as the old town, due to the occupation's bombing of these areas.

The occupation aircraft launched a series of violent airstrikes on the mentioned areas, with their echoes heard in the northern and central parts of the Gaza Strip.

Day 275 of Israeli aggression on Gaza: 38,153 killed, 87,828 injured

On day 275 of the Israeli genocide in Gaza, the number of Palestinians killed by the Israeli occupation in Gaza on Sunday reached 38,153, in addition to 87,828 injuries, according to the daily report published by the Health Ministry in Gaza.

"Israel" committed three massacres in 24 hours, killing 55 Palestinians and injuring 123 others.

While some were transported to partially functioning hospitals, many victims remain trapped beneath the rubble with rescue crews unable to reach them.

Others remain either injured or lie there as lifeless bodies dispersed on the streets as rescue crews are also prohibited from attending to them or transporting them.

A renewed series of sporadic attacks were carried out by the Israeli occupation on the 275th day of its ongoing aggression on the Palestinian people in the Gaza Strip, Al Mayadeen's correspondent reported.

Five journalists were among those killed in the occupation's recent attacks in Gaza City and the Nuseirat camp within 12 hours on Saturday.
